17th Century Madonna with Child Painting Oil on Canvas Tuscan School
Located in Milan, IT
17th century, Tuscan school
Madonna and Child
Oil on canvas, 31 x 21 cm
With frame, cm 37,5 x 27,5
The pearly incarnations and the thoughtful play of looks between the Virgin, turned to the Son, and Questi, warmly open to the viewer, pour out the present painting with compositional perfection. Virginal fabrics become mottled at the folds, wrapping the Madonna in a thin vitreous mantle. The pastel colors, shining on the pink robe just tightened at the waist by a gold cord, enliven the faces of the divine couple in correspondence of the cheeks, lit by an orange warmth. Even the left hand of the Virgin, composed in perfect classical pose (Botticelli, Madonna with Child, 1467, Musée du Petit Palais, Avignon), is sprinkled with warmth thanks to the immediate touch with Christ. From the nimbus of the Mother a delicate luminous disk is effused, which takes back, in the most distant rays, the colour of the hair of the Son, from the tones of the sun. The Child Jesus is represented intent in a tender gesture of invitation with the right hand, while with the other he offers a universal blessing: with his hand he retracts the index and annular palms, extending the remaining three fingers, symbol of Father, Son and Holy Spirit.
The painting welcomes and re-elaborates that typically Tuscan formalism that boasted in the rest of Italy the constant appreciation by the most up-to-date artists and collectors. Arrangement, composition and mixing of colors place the canvas in the middle between the changing mannerist and the sculptural figures of Michelangelo, essential yardstick of comparison in terms of anatomical and expressionistic rendering. In the present, silvery and pinkish powders act as three-dimensional inducers to the Child’s mentioned musculature and to the vivid folds of the clothes, expertly deposited on the lunar whiteness of the skins. Virgin Mary and Child Jesus oil on canvas painting
Located in Barcelona, Barcelona
Title: Virgin Mary and Child Jesus
Artist: Francisco Ribera Gómez (1907-1990)
Technique: Oil on canvas
Dimensions: 31.9 x 25.6 inches (unframed)
Date of creation: 1942
Style: Classical Academicism with Renaissance influences
Description of the Artwork
The painting depicts the Virgin Mary holding the Child Jesus in a tender and intimate moment. Warm colors, primarily reds, greens, and soft flesh tones, enhance the devotional nature of the scene. The use of golden halos, symbolizing sanctity, along with serene and realistic expressions, directly connects with the Renaissance pictorial tradition.
The style belongs to classical academicism, characterized by a balanced composition, meticulous drawing, and a masterful use of chiaroscuro to give volume and depth to the figures. The detailed rendering of the flesh tones and draperies amplifies the spirituality and solemnity of the piece, evoking the works of great masters such as Raphael and Murillo.
Artist's Biography
Francisco Ribera Gómez (1907-1990) was a prominent 20th-century Spanish painter known for his depictions of religious scenes, female portraits, and costumbrist works. Trained at the Royal Academy of Fine Arts of San Fernando, Ribera Gómez received numerous accolades and was regarded as one of the great exponents of Spanish academicism. His work combines a rigorous technical foundation with luminous sensitivity and an idealized sense of beauty.
Influences and Comparisons
Francisco Ribera Gómez's work can be compared to other academic and religious artists who share a similar aesthetic:
Bartolomé Esteban Murillo: In the emotional and approachable treatment of religious themes.
William-Adolphe Bouguereau: For the idealization of human figures and technical mastery.
Raphael (Raffaello Sanzio): For harmonious composition and the depiction of the Virgin Mary.

Madonna Maria Piola Paint Oil on canvas 17/18th Century Old master Religious
Located in Riva del Garda, IT
Anton Maria Piola (Genoa, 1654 - 1715) circle
Madonna and Child
Genoese school of the second half of the 17th century
Oil on canvas
93 x 74 cm.- In antique frame 110 x 92 cm.
(Work with expertise by Dr. Arabella Cifani)
In the pleasing work proposed, depicting a classical Nativity scene, the Madonna is immortalised in adoration as she gently holds the sheet on which the Child is lying, with a gesture of protection and pride that facilitates an atmosphere of intimate recollection, in addition to the presence of three cherubs at the top.
The stylistic analysis of the canvas can easily be traced back to a painter of the Genoese school and active during the 17th century, specifically with the devotional works from the workshop of Domenico Piola (Genoa, 1627-1703), an absolute protagonist of Genoese Baroque culture.
Piola was the owner of the most important city painting workshop of the time, known as 'Casa Piola', where his sons Paolo Gerolamo and Anton Maria also collaborated.
His production, which specialised in a type of highly decorative, profane and allegorical paintings, destined for the decoration of Genoese patrician palaces, also included a refined series of works of a religious nature.
